Exalted

Funzione di supporto al sistema Exalted.

Utilizzo

Formato
exal(numDadi, diff)
Parametri
numDadi: Numero di dadi da lanciare.
diff: Valore al di sopra del quale si ottiene un successo.
Risultato
Numero di successi ottenuti secondo le regole di Exalted.

Descrizione

Effettua un test secondo le regole di Exalted.

Un d10 viene lanciato per numDadi volte. Ogni volta che il risultato è maggiore o uguale a diff si guadagna un successo.

Per ogni 10 ottenuto nel lancio del dado si guadagna un successo extra.

Se non si è ottenuto nessun successo ma tra i risultati c'è almeno un 1, il test ha come esito un fallimento catastrofico e la funzione restituisce -1.

Esempi

Alcuni risultati generati da exal(5, 7):
[7!,10!!,1,2,8!] = 4 (ogni "!" indica un successo)
[6,4,2,6,5] = 0
[2,1,3,2,6≡B] = -1 (la "B" indica il fallimento)

Cronologia

Disponibile dalla versione 1.2.0
Nuovo formato del risultato dalla versione 2.0.0
----

Ultima modifica il 25/10/2014 ore 11:45 W. Europe Daylight Time